在日常工作和学习中,我们经常需要处理和管理大量的PPT文件。如果需要将多个PPT文件合并成一个文件,手动操作可能会非常繁琐和耗时。今天,我们将介绍如何使用Python编程语言和wxPython模块创建一个简单的GUI应用程序,来自动合并指定文件夹下的PPT文件。
C:\pythoncode\mergepptfile.py
环境准备
在开始之前,我们需要确保以下两个模块已经安装在您的Python环境中:
- wxPython模块:用于创建GUI应用程序。
- python-pptx模块:用于处理PPT文件。
您可以使用以下命令来安装这些模块:
pip install wxPython
pip install python-pptx
创建GUI应用程序
我们将使用wxPython模块创建一个简单的GUI应用程序,用于选择文件夹并合并其中的PPT文件。下面是代码示例:
import os
import wx
from pptx import Presentation
class MergePPTFrame(wx.Frame):
def __init__(self, parent, title):
super(MergePPTFrame, self).__init__(parent, title=title, size=(400, 200))
panel = wx.Panel(self)